# Service Accounts: String Extraction

The `extract-i18n` script pulls translatable strings from all Bramblewick repos and pushes them to the Glossa service. It runs under the `i18n-extractor` service account. Do not run it under your personal account; Glossa rate-limits individual users aggressively. The account has write access to the staging catalog only. Set the token in your shell before invoking the script. The current staging token is below.

API key for kahap-kafog: zpat15_6qzxZ7YR8aDwjmp

**Onboarding: Cron Migration to Lorrin Workflows**

As part of our review-ready migration, all legacy cron jobs on the Pembray hosts are being moved into the Lorrin workflow engine, with each task's schedule, owner, and privilege scope documented in the migration ledger. Access is granted per-workflow, never host-wide. To validate the scheduler service's scoped access during your review, authenticate with the key below.

API key for bageg-kajef: vxb2-ss

Handover — Brokerline Upgrade

Taking over from me on the Brokerline 4.x upgrade: the staging cluster is already on the new version, production is not. Rolling restarts work fine as long as you drain consumers first; queue mirroring settles within a minute. Don't touch the retention policy until the upgrade completes. For reference, the broker currently runs with these settings.

config for bahop-baduf:
[kasion]
team = lamath
access_code = ac_d807e5
host = kasion.paliqcloud.corp
port = 4000
owner = julix.tamvan
peer = frair.qorvelsoft.local

Heads up: if the Lintrock baseline file in the Quarrow repo drifts from main, CI fails with a "stale baseline" error even when the code is fine. Quick fix is to regenerate the baseline on a clean checkout and re-push. If a customer build is blocked, confirm the failing run matches the token below before escalating.

build token for yadug-yagag: htk21_c863c33eb8b82c0c9c152

**Postmortem timeline — Farelight pricing experiment**

14:22 — On-call paged after checkout conversions dropped sharply on the Farelight platform. Investigation showed the ticket-pricing experiment had begun serving the treatment price to 100% of traffic instead of the intended 10% split, due to a misconfigured rollout flag pushed earlier that afternoon. Experiment was halted at 14:41 and prices reverted. The deploy responsible was identified by the token recorded below.

session token of fadug-hahap = htk3_554